About This Item
IEEE C57.17-2012 defines requirements for arc furnace transformers used in power, energy, and industrial applications where heavy electrical loading and severe operating conditions are common. It provides a technical basis for design, rating, insulation, and related performance considerations so that these transformers can be specified and evaluated with greater confidence. For facilities that rely on arc furnace operation, this standard helps support consistent engineering decisions and clearer procurement expectations.
IEEE C57.17-2012 overview
This standard addresses the requirements associated with arc furnace transformers, a specialized class of equipment used to supply high-current loads in demanding industrial environments. IEEE C57.17-2012 is relevant to engineers and purchasers who need a common reference for technical expectations around transformer construction, electrical characteristics, and service suitability. Its focus on requirements helps align design and evaluation practices for equipment intended for furnace duty, where thermal stress, load variation, and insulation performance are important considerations.
Typical use cases
IEEE C57.17-2012 is commonly used when specifying or reviewing transformers for electric arc furnaces in steelmaking and other high-energy melting processes. It may also support engineering review for related industrial power systems where transformer behavior under fluctuating, high-demand loading must be understood. The standard is useful during equipment selection, technical procurement, and documentation review for furnace transformer projects, especially when comparing offerings or confirming that a design fits the intended operating environment.
Why this standard matters
In arc furnace applications, transformer performance has a direct effect on operating stability, electrical safety, and production reliability. IEEE C57.17-2012 helps establish a consistent framework for requirements that can reduce ambiguity between suppliers, operators, and engineers. That matters when comparing designs, checking compliance, and managing risk in environments where overloads, heat, and repeated duty cycles can challenge transformer insulation and mechanical integrity. Using the standard can also improve consistency in specification and testing.
